Lethe - Episode One header art

Lethe is a first person adventure with survival horror elements. Explore an atmospheric and frightening world and uncover the dark secrets of your origins.

Reviews: Very Positive — 85% — of 407 reviews
Released: 2016-08-01
Developer: KoukouStudios
Publisher: Faber Interactive
Genres: Action, Adventure, Indie
Platforms: Windows
Median playtime: 3.5 hrs
Mean playtime: 4.3 hrs
Players ≥ 1 hr: 94%
